Pros & cons summary


Performance score 9.29 9.16
Recency 16 September 2014 27 June 2017
Maximum RAM amount 8 GB 16 GB
Chip lithography 28 nm 14 nm
Power consumption (TDP) 100 Watt 300 Watt

Tesla K8 has a 1% higher aggregate performance score, and 200% lower power consumption.

Instinct MI25, on the other hand, has an age advantage of 2 years, a 100% higher maximum VRAM amount, and a 100% more advanced lithography process.

Given the minimal performance differences, no clear winner can be declared between Tesla K8 and Radeon Instinct MI25.
